Deal Details
Best Buy offers 128GB Google Pixel 9 Pro (Unlocked) + $200 Best Buy eGC for free when you trade-in an Apple iPhone 12 Pro and follow the instructions below. Shipping is free (Delivered on or shortly after release date).

Thanks to community member ProudToBeAnIndian for finding this deal.

Note: Refer here for additional details and discussion for this offer. Thanks to community member TofuVic.

Deal Instructions:
  1. Go to 128GB Google Pixel 9 Pro (Unlocked)
  2. Select 'Pre-Order' and add to cart
  3. Proceed to cart
  4. Under 'Got a device like this to trade in?' Select 'Check Trade-In Value'
  5. Select 'Apple / iPhone 12 Pro / Color'
  6. Select 'No / Good Condition'
  7. Your estimated Trade-in Value will be $999
  8. Click 'Add to Cart'
  9. $200 Best Buy eGC will automatically be added to cart

Editor's Notes

Written by megakimcheelove | Staff
  • Please see the original post for additional details & give the WIKI and additional forum comments a read for helpful discussion.
  • When you place your order, your payment method will be charged for the full purchase price, plus tax.
  • When we receive your trade-in item, we'll confirm that it matches the information you provided in the estimate, then we'll refund your payment method the final trade-in value within 7-10 days, including any associated tax.
  • Your estimated trade-in value is valid for 15 days.
